Inflation in Kenya based on the Consumer Price Index (CPI) fell marginally to 6.45 per cent in October from 6.91 per cent in September due driven by higher food prices. “This was mainly driven by an increase in prices of commodities under food and non-alcoholic beverages (10.60 per cent); transport (8.15 per cent); and housing, water, electricity, gas and other fuels (5.80 per cent) between October 2020 and October 2021,” the Kenya National Bureau of Statistics (KNBS) said Friday. Prudential plc opened its Africa Regional Headquarters in Nairobi, Kenya. The life insurer moved its Africa Regional Headquarters from London to Nairobi. Mr Wilf Blackburn, Prudential’s Regional CEO of Insurance Growth Markets said the new Regional Headquarters in Nairobi underscores the company’s deep commitment to Africa. “Our purpose is to help people get the most out of life. In line with this, we want to make healthcare and financial security more accessible and affordable to the people of Africa as we grow our businesses on the continent. Standard Bank Group, Citi, CDC Group and Norfund have partnered to provide a USD75M equivalent KES-denominated Sustainable Finance Facility for Greenlight Planet Kenya, Africa’s leader in off-grid solar home solutions. The landmark facility is one of the first sustainability-linked deals in Kenya and one of the largest syndicated sustainable finance deals in the region to be provided in local currency. Vodacom Group has named Stephen Chege as its new Chief External Affairs Officer.  He will be reporting to the Group’s CEO Shameel Joosub effective 15th November 2021. His role covers the Vodacom Group markets including South Africa, Tanzania, DRC, Mozambique, Lesotho and Vodafone Ghana. “Steve will take up the role at Vodacom Headquarters in Johannesburg and will be responsible for Group Regulatory, External and Corporate Affairs, Public Policy, Communication Strategy, Media Relationships, Group Corporate Social Investment (CSI) and Sustainability,” Peter Ndegwa, Safaricom Chief Executive Officer said confirming the appointment. HeidelbergCement, a German multinational building materials company has signed an agreement to acquire 68 per cent of the shares in the Tanzanian cement producer Tanga Cement.  In a statement, the company says through the transaction, it will secure an important limestone quarry with measured resources for at least 30 years on top of its already existing reserves.
